package org.inferred.freebuilder.processor.util;
import static com.google.common.collect.Iterables.getOnlyElement;
import static org.apache.commons.lang3.StringEscapeUtils.escapeJava;
import static org.inferred.freebuilder.processor.util.ModelUtils.asElement;
import java.util.List;
import java.util.Map.Entry;
import javax.lang.model.element.AnnotationMirror;
import javax.lang.model.element.AnnotationValue;
import javax.lang.model.element.ExecutableElement;
import javax.lang.model.util.SimpleAnnotationValueVisitor6;
/**
* Static methods for annotation-related source-code generation.
*/
public class AnnotationSource {
/**
* Adds a source-code representation of {@code annotation} to {@code}.
*/
public static void addSource(SourceBuilder code, AnnotationMirror annotation) {
new ValueSourceAdder(code).visitAnnotation(annotation, null);
}
/**
* Returns true if {@code annotation} has a single element named "value", letting us drop the
* 'value=' prefix in the source code.
*/
private static boolean hasSingleValueWithDefaultKey(AnnotationMirror annotation) {
if (annotation.getElementValues().size() != 1) {
return false;
}
ExecutableElement key = getOnlyElement(annotation.getElementValues().keySet());
return key.getSimpleName().contentEquals("value");
}
private static class ValueSourceAdder
extends SimpleAnnotationValueVisitor6<Void, AnnotationValue> {
private final SourceBuilder code;
ValueSourceAdder(SourceBuilder code) {
this.code = code;
}
@Override
public Void visitAnnotation(AnnotationMirror annotation, AnnotationValue unused) {
// By explicitly adding annotations rather than relying on AnnotationMirror.toString(),
// we can import the types and make the code (hopefully) more readable.
code.add("@%s", QualifiedName.of(asElement(annotation.getAnnotationType())));
if (annotation.getElementValues().isEmpty()) {
return null;
}
code.add("(");
if (hasSingleValueWithDefaultKey(annotation)) {
AnnotationValue value = getOnlyElement(annotation.getElementValues().values());
visit(value, value);
} else {
String separator = "";
for (Entry<? extends ExecutableElement, ? extends AnnotationValue> entry
: annotation.getElementValues().entrySet()) {
code.add("%s%s = ", separator, entry.getKey().getSimpleName());
visit(entry.getValue(), entry.getValue());
separator = ", ";
}
}
code.add(")");
return null;
}
@Override
public Void visitArray(List<? extends AnnotationValue> vals, AnnotationValue unused) {
// Single-element arrays can omit the enclosing braces
if (vals.size() == 1) {
AnnotationValue value = getOnlyElement(vals);
visit(value, value);
} else {
code.add("{");
String separator = "";
for (AnnotationValue value : vals) {
code.add(separator);
visit(value, value);
separator = ", ";
}
code.add("}");
}
return null;
}
@Override
public Void visitString(String s, AnnotationValue p) {
// Some versions of Eclipse contain a bug where strings are not correctly escaped by
// AnnotationValue.toString(), so we special-case strings to ensure it's done correctly.
code.add("\"%s\"", escapeJava(s));
return null;
}
@Override
protected Void defaultAction(Object obj, AnnotationValue value) {
code.add("%s", value.toString());
return null;
}
@Override
public Void visitUnknown(AnnotationValue value, AnnotationValue unused) {
code.add("%s", value.toString());
return null;
}
}
private AnnotationSource() { }
}
